Member names may have been leaked in cyberattack on Sats
Photo: Susanna Persson Öste/TT

The server is used for shared storage, mainly containing internal administrative documents related to accounting.

"Some of these documents contain members' names and in some cases contact information. For a limited group of members, the documents contain additional personal information." Sats said in a press release.

Personal data relating to a group of employees has also been affected.

Sats previously said the attack occurred on March 14.
